APPENDIX A
The We Can and Must Do Better training materials
Following the launch of Looked after Children and Young People: We Can and Must Do Better
the Scottish Government gave a commitment to fully revise the Learning With Care training materials. This work has now been completed.
The revised training materials have been produced in a DVD- ROM format and re-launched as the We Can and Must Do Better training materials at a Ministerial Event in Glasgow on the
16th September 2008. The new training materials are ideal for both individual learning and tutored training courses. The target audience includes teachers, carers, social work staff,
health workers and other professionals involved in the life of looked after children and young people and care leavers.
Included on the DVD- ROM are:
- a new 30 minute film reflecting a young person's journey through the looked after system
- individual and group activities
- distinct bespoke training courses
- a flexible resource library of learning materials, downloadable documents, etc.
- short video clips of young people and adults providing their views and experiences.
Topics covered by the training materials include:
- An introduction to being looked after
- Pre-care and post-care experiences
- Corporate parenting
- Health and wellbeing
- Brain development and attachment
- Loss and trauma
- Resilience and emotional literacy
- The looked after child's world
- Being looked after in residential schools and secure care
- The education system
- Leaving care well
- Information sharing and confidentiality.
It is the intention of the Scottish Government that all schools, residential child care establishments colleges, universities and other relevant stakeholders have access to the training materials.
